探索 Bootstrap Metro Dashboard 的强大功能
### 摘要
Bootstrap Metro Dashboard是一款基于Bootstrap框架的管理面板工具,采用了简洁明快的Metro风格设计。通过访问在线演示链接,用户可以直观地体验其多样化的功能和美观的界面设计。为了帮助开发者更好地理解和应用这一工具,本文提供了丰富的代码示例,详细介绍了其在不同场景下的应用方法。
### 关键词
Bootstrap, Metro风格, 管理面板, 代码示例, 应用场景
## 一、引言
### 1.1 什么是 Bootstrap Metro Dashboard?
Bootstrap Metro Dashboard是一款专为现代网站和应用程序设计的管理面板工具。它以流行的前端开发框架Bootstrap为基础,融入了简洁、直观且高效的Metro风格设计,使得用户界面更加现代化且易于操作。这款工具不仅提供了丰富的UI组件和插件,还支持响应式布局,确保了无论是在桌面还是移动设备上都能拥有出色的用户体验。通过访问在线演示链接 (http://jiji262.github.io/Bootst...),开发者能够快速了解Bootstrap Metro Dashboard的功能与外观,从而决定是否将其应用于自己的项目之中。
### 1.2 Metro 风格设计的特点
Metro风格源自微软的设计语言,强调使用大胆的颜色、清晰的字体以及简洁的图标来创造一种直接且高效的视觉体验。这种设计风格通常具有以下几个显著特征:首先是平面化,即避免使用阴影、渐变等效果,转而采用纯色块和简单的线条来构建界面元素;其次是模块化布局,信息被组织成一个个独立的方块或矩形区域,便于用户快速扫描和定位所需内容;此外,Metro风格还注重文本的重要性,经常使用大号字体突出显示关键信息,使整体设计既美观又实用。对于希望打造现代化、易于导航且具有良好可读性的管理后台界面的开发者来说,Bootstrap Metro Dashboard无疑是一个理想的选择。
## 二、Bootstrap Metro Dashboard 概述
### 2.1 Bootstrap Metro Dashboard 的主要特点
Bootstrap Metro Dashboard 不仅仅是一个工具,它是设计师与开发者们梦想中的伙伴。它集合了Bootstrap框架的所有优点——强大的组件库、灵活的网格系统以及易于定制的主题选项——并在此基础上进一步优化了用户体验。首先,其响应式设计确保了不论屏幕大小如何变化,都能保持一致的流畅性和可用性。这意味着,无论是忙碌的桌面工作者还是在路上的移动用户,都能够无缝地访问和操作管理面板。其次,该工具内置了一系列预设模板,从图表到表单,从日历到地图,几乎涵盖了所有常见的管理需求。更重要的是,这些模板都经过精心设计,既符合Metro风格的美学原则,又能满足实际业务流程中的效率要求。最后但同样重要的一点是,Bootstrap Metro Dashboard 提供了详尽的文档和支持资源,即便是初学者也能迅速上手,开始创建自己理想的管理界面。
### 2.2 Metro 风格设计在管理面板中的应用
将Metro风格引入管理面板设计中,不仅仅是为了追求视觉上的新鲜感,更是为了实现更高层次的信息传递效率。在传统的Web界面中,过多的装饰元素往往会分散用户的注意力,导致重要信息被忽略。而Metro风格则通过其标志性的平面化设计,有效地减少了视觉噪音,让用户能够更快地聚焦于核心内容。例如,在Bootstrap Metro Dashboard 中,每个功能模块都被设计成一个独立的色块,不仅色彩鲜明,而且边界清晰,这使得即使是复杂的数据报表也变得易于解读。此外,该风格还特别强调了文本的重要性,通过使用大号字体和简洁的图标,确保了即使在快速浏览的情况下,关键数据也能一目了然。总之,借助于Metro风格的强大表现力,Bootstrap Metro Dashboard 成功地将美观与功能性完美结合,为现代管理系统的用户带来了前所未有的使用体验。
## 三、使用 Bootstrap Metro Dashboard
### 3.1 如何使用 Bootstrap Metro Dashboard
对于初次接触Bootstrap Metro Dashboard的开发者而言,掌握其基本操作流程至关重要。首先,安装过程异常简便,只需通过npm或直接下载源文件即可轻松集成到现有项目中。一旦安装完毕,开发者便能立即享受到由Bootstrap框架所提供的一系列强大功能,包括但不限于响应式布局调整、丰富的UI组件选择以及高度自定义的主题设置。值得注意的是,在使用过程中,开发者应充分利用官方文档中提供的详尽指南,这不仅能帮助他们快速熟悉各个功能模块的具体用法,还能启发他们在实际开发中探索出更多创新的应用场景。例如,通过巧妙地组合不同的图表类型与数据展示方式,可以创造出既符合Metro风格审美又具备高度信息密度的仪表板界面。此外,为了进一步提升用户体验,建议开发者定期关注社区动态及更新日志,及时获取最新版本带来的性能优化与功能增强,确保所构建的管理平台始终处于技术前沿。
### 3.2 在线演示链接的功能和样式
通过访问在线演示链接 (http://jiji262.github.io/Bootst...),用户可以全方位地体验Bootstrap Metro Dashboard的各项特色功能及其独特的Metro风格界面。此演示版不仅展示了多种预置模板的实际效果,如数据可视化图表、交互式表单、多功能日历等,还允许用户亲自尝试调整布局、切换颜色方案等操作,从而更直观地感受其灵活性与易用性。更重要的是,该演示平台还提供了大量实际代码片段作为示例,覆盖了从基础组件使用到复杂功能实现的各个方面,这对于希望深入学习或快速上手的开发者来说无疑是宝贵的学习资源。不仅如此,演示页面本身也是Metro设计理念的绝佳体现——简洁明了的界面布局、大胆醒目的色彩运用以及清晰直观的信息呈现方式,共同营造出一种高效且愉悦的浏览体验,充分展现了Bootstrap Metro Dashboard在提升管理效率方面的巨大潜力。
## 四、代码示例
### 4.1 Bootstrap Metro Dashboard 的代码示例
在深入探讨Bootstrap Metro Dashboard的代码示例之前,让我们先来看看一些基础的HTML结构是如何被用来构建出既美观又实用的管理界面的。以下是一个简单的卡片组件示例,它展示了如何利用Bootstrap框架的基本类来创建符合Metro风格的设计元素:
```html
<div class="card">
<div class="card-header">
<h5 class="card-title">卡片标题</h5>
</div>
<div class="card-body">
<p class="card-text">这里是卡片的内容描述。可以添加更多的文本信息以丰富卡片的内容。</p>
<a href="#" class="btn btn-primary">了解更多</a>
</div>
</div>
```
这段代码通过使用`.card`类创建了一个基本的卡片布局,其中包含了标题、正文以及一个按钮。值得注意的是,在Metro风格中,卡片通常会被设计得更为简洁明快,因此可能会去掉一些不必要的装饰性元素,比如阴影效果,并采用更大胆的颜色对比来吸引用户注意。此外,为了让整个界面看起来更加统一和谐,建议在编写具体代码时遵循一定的设计规范,比如统一字体大小、行间距等细节处理。
接下来,我们来看一个稍微复杂一点的例子——如何使用Bootstrap Metro Dashboard创建一个带有图表的仪表板。这里我们将展示如何集成第三方图表库(如Chart.js)与Bootstrap框架相结合,以生成动态且交互性强的数据可视化组件:
```html
<div class="row">
<div class="col-md-6">
<div class="card">
<div class="card-header">
<h5 class="card-title">销售趋势图</h5>
</div>
<div class="card-body">
<canvas id="salesChart" width="400" height="200"></canvas>
<script>
var ctx = document.getElementById('salesChart').getContext('2d');
var myChart = new Chart(ctx, {
type: 'line',
data: {
labels: ['January', 'February', 'March', 'April', 'May', 'June', 'July'],
datasets: [{
label: 'Monthly Sales',
data: [12, 19, 3, 5, 2, 3, 7],
backgroundColor: 'rgba(255, 99, 132, 0.2)',
borderColor: 'rgba(255, 99, 132, 1)',
borderWidth: 1
}]
},
options: {
scales: {
yAxes: [{
ticks: {
beginAtZero: true
}
}]
}
}
});
</script>
</div>
</div>
</div>
</div>
```
在这个例子中,我们首先定义了一个包含图表的卡片结构,然后通过JavaScript代码初始化了一个基于Chart.js库的折线图。通过这种方式,开发者不仅能够轻松地将复杂的统计数据转化为直观易懂的图形表示形式,同时还能保证整个界面风格与Bootstrap Metro Dashboard保持一致。
### 4.2 实现 Metro 风格设计的关键代码
要真正实现Metro风格的设计理念,除了遵循上述提到的一些基本布局规则外,还需要关注一些特定的CSS属性设置。以下是几个关键点,可以帮助你在使用Bootstrap Metro Dashboard时更好地捕捉到Metro风格的核心精髓:
1. **平面化设计**:避免使用任何可能产生深度错觉的效果,如阴影、渐变等。取而代之的是,使用纯色填充和简单的线条来构建界面元素。例如:
```css
.metro-style {
background-color: #f0f0f0; /* 使用单一色调 */
border: none; /* 去掉边框 */
box-shadow: none; /* 移除阴影效果 */
}
```
2. **模块化布局**:信息应该被组织成一个个独立的方块或矩形区域,这样有助于用户快速扫描和定位所需内容。可以通过设置适当的`margin`和`padding`值来实现这一点:
```css
.module {
display: inline-block;
margin: 10px;
padding: 20px;
border-radius: 5px;
}
```
3. **强调文本**:使用大号字体突出显示关键信息,使整体设计既美观又实用。可以自定义`.card-title`类来达到这一效果:
```css
.card-title {
font-size: 24px; /* 增加字体大小 */
font-weight: bold; /* 加粗字体 */
}
```
4. **色彩运用**:大胆而鲜艳的颜色是Metro风格的重要组成部分之一。选择高对比度的颜色组合,可以让界面看起来更加生动活泼。例如:
```css
.highlight {
color: #ff0000; /* 使用鲜亮的红色 */
}
```
通过以上这些技巧的应用,你将能够在使用Bootstrap Metro Dashboard的过程中,更加准确地把握住Metro风格设计的核心要素,从而打造出既符合现代审美趋势又兼具高效实用性的管理界面。
## 五、应用场景
### 5.1 Bootstrap Metro Dashboard 在实际项目中的应用
在当今这个数字化转型的时代,无论是初创企业还是大型公司,都在寻求更加高效、直观的方式来管理和展示数据。张晓了解到,Bootstrap Metro Dashboard凭借其简洁明快的设计风格和强大的功能性,在众多实际项目中展现出了非凡的价值。例如,在一家电商公司的后台管理系统中,通过集成Bootstrap Metro Dashboard,团队成员能够实时监控销售情况、库存水平以及客户反馈等多个关键指标。不仅如此,得益于其高度可定制化的特性,这家企业还根据自身业务需求对界面进行了个性化调整,比如增加了订单追踪功能模块,并优化了移动端的用户体验。这些改进不仅提升了内部工作效率,也为客户提供了一个更加顺畅的购物环境。
另一个成功案例来自于一家金融科技公司。该公司利用Bootstrap Metro Dashboard构建了一个集数据分析、风险评估及报告生成于一体的综合平台。通过该平台,分析师们可以轻松地将复杂的金融数据转化为易于理解的图表和报告,大大缩短了决策周期。特别是在处理海量交易记录时,Metro风格的界面设计让信息检索变得更加高效,帮助团队在瞬息万变的市场环境中抢占先机。
### 5.2 Metro 风格设计在管理面板中的优势
将目光转向设计本身,不难发现Metro风格之所以能在管理面板领域占据一席之地,其背后有着诸多不可忽视的优势。首先,平面化的设计理念使得界面元素更加纯粹,去除了不必要的装饰性成分,让用户能够将注意力集中在最重要的信息上。这一点对于那些每天需要处理大量数据的管理者来说尤为重要,因为它可以帮助他们更快地做出判断和决策。
其次,模块化布局不仅提高了信息的可读性,还增强了页面的整体美感。每一个功能区块都被设计成独立的色块,不仅色彩鲜明,而且边界清晰,即便是在复杂的数据报表面前,也能让使用者迅速找到所需内容。此外,这种布局方式还便于后期维护和扩展,当需要新增功能或调整现有模块时,可以轻松实现而不影响整体结构。
再者,Metro风格对于文本的重视程度也不容小觑。通过使用大号字体和简洁的图标,关键数据得以突出显示,即使在快速浏览的情况下也能一目了然。这对于需要频繁查看统计结果的用户而言,无疑是一种极大的便利。
最后,色彩的巧妙运用也是Metro风格的一大亮点。高对比度的颜色组合不仅让界面看起来更加生动活泼,还能有效区分不同类型的数据显示,进一步增强了视觉层次感。无论是深色调背景下的明亮前景,还是浅色背景下跳跃的点缀色,都能在第一时间抓住用户的眼球,使其在众多信息中迅速锁定目标。
综上所述,Bootstrap Metro Dashboard以其独特的Metro风格设计,不仅为用户带来了耳目一新的视觉体验,更在实际应用中展现出无可比拟的实用性与灵活性,成为了现代管理系统的理想选择。
## 六、总结
通过对Bootstrap Metro Dashboard的全面介绍,我们可以看出,这款基于Bootstrap框架的管理面板工具凭借其简洁明快的Metro风格设计,在提升用户体验方面展现出了卓越的能力。从响应式布局到丰富的UI组件,再到详尽的文档支持,Bootstrap Metro Dashboard不仅满足了开发者对于高效开发工具的需求,同时也为终端用户提供了直观且易于操作的界面。通过具体的代码示例,我们看到了如何利用Bootstrap的基本类构建符合Metro风格的设计元素,并进一步探讨了实现这一设计风格的关键CSS属性设置。而在实际应用场景中,无论是电商公司的后台管理系统还是金融科技公司的数据分析平台,Bootstrap Metro Dashboard均表现出色,帮助企业和团队实现了数据的有效管理和快速决策。总而言之,Bootstrap Metro Dashboard以其独特的设计哲学和强大的功能性,成为了现代管理系统不可或缺的一部分。